	using old methods of parsing arguments to using the standard macros. However, the big change is that the really old way of specifying application and arguments separated by a comma will no longer work (e.g. NoOp,foo|bar). Instead, the way that has been recommended since long before 1.0 will become the only method available (e.g. NoOp(foo,bar). git-svn-id: https://origsvn.digium.com/svn/asterisk/trunk@76703 65c4cc65-6c06-0410-ace0-fbb531ad65f3

| static int function_realtime_read(struct ast_channel *chan, const char *cmd, char *data, char *buf, size_t len) 
 | |
| {
 | |
| 	struct ast_variable *var, *head;
 | |
| 	struct ast_str *out;
 | |
| 	size_t resultslen;
 | |
| 	int n;
 | |
| 	AST_DECLARE_APP_ARGS(args,
 | |
| 		AST_APP_ARG(family);
 | |
| 		AST_APP_ARG(fieldmatch);
 | |
| 		AST_APP_ARG(value);
 | |
| 		AST_APP_ARG(delim1);
 | |
| 		AST_APP_ARG(delim2);
 | |
| 	);
 | |
| 
 | |
| 	if (ast_strlen_zero(data)) {
 | |
| 		ast_log(LOG_WARNING, "Syntax: REALTIME(family,fieldmatch[,value[,delim1[,delim2]]]) - missing argument!\n");
 | |
| 		return -1;
 | |
| 	}
 | |
| 
 | |
| 	AST_STANDARD_APP_ARGS(args, data);
 | |
| 
 | |
| 	if (!args.delim1)
 | |
| 		args.delim1 = ",";
 | |
| 	if (!args.delim2)
 | |
| 		args.delim2 = "=";
 | |
| 
 | |
| 	head = ast_load_realtime_all(args.family, args.fieldmatch, args.value, NULL);
 | |
| 
 | |
| 	if (!head)
 | |
| 		return -1;
 | |
| 
 | |
| 	resultslen = 0;
 | |
| 	n = 0;
 | |
| 	for (var = head; var; n++, var = var->next)
 | |
| 		resultslen += strlen(var->name) + strlen(var->value);
 | |
| 	/* add space for delimiters and final '\0' */
 | |
| 	resultslen += n * (strlen(args.delim1) + strlen(args.delim2)) + 1;
 | |
| 
 | |
| 	out = ast_str_alloca(resultslen);
 | |
| 	for (var = head; var; var = var->next)
 | |
| 		ast_str_append(&out, 0, "%s%s%s%s", var->name, args.delim2, var->value, args.delim1);
 | |
| 	ast_copy_string(buf, out->str, len);
 | |
| 
 | |
| 	return 0;
 | |
| }
 | |
| 
 | |
| static int function_realtime_write(struct ast_channel *chan, const char *cmd, char *data, const char *value)
 | |
| {
 | |
| 	int res = 0;
 | |
| 	AST_DECLARE_APP_ARGS(args,
 | |
| 		AST_APP_ARG(family);
 | |
| 		AST_APP_ARG(fieldmatch);
 | |
| 		AST_APP_ARG(value);
 | |
| 		AST_APP_ARG(field);
 | |
| 	);
 | |
| 
 | |
| 	if (ast_strlen_zero(data)) {
 | |
| 		ast_log(LOG_WARNING, "Syntax: REALTIME(family,fieldmatch,value,newcol) - missing argument!\n");
 | |
| 		return -1;
 | |
| 	}
 | |
| 
 | |
| 	AST_STANDARD_APP_ARGS(args, data);
 | |
| 
 | |
| 	res = ast_update_realtime(args.family, args.fieldmatch, args.value, args.field, (char *)value, NULL);
 | |
| 
 | |
| 	if (res < 0) {
 | |
| 		ast_log(LOG_WARNING, "Failed to update. Check the debug log for possible data repository related entries.\n");
 | |
| 	}
 | |
| 
 | |
| 	return 0;
 | |
| }
 | |
| 
 | |
| struct ast_custom_function realtime_function = {
 | |
| 	.name = "REALTIME",
 | |
| 	.synopsis = "RealTime Read/Write Functions",
 | |
| 	.syntax = "REALTIME(family,fieldmatch[,value[,delim1[,delim2]]]) on read\n"
 | |
| 		  "REALTIME(family,fieldmatch,value,field) on write",
 | |
| 	.desc = "This function will read or write values from/to a RealTime repository.\n"
 | |
| 		"REALTIME(....) will read names/values from the repository, and \n"
 | |
| 		"REALTIME(....)= will write a new value/field to the repository. On a\n"
 | |
| 		"read, this function returns a delimited text string. The name/value \n"
 | |
| 		"pairs are delimited by delim1, and the name and value are delimited \n"
 | |
| 		"between each other with delim2. The default for delim1 is ',' and   \n"
 | |
| 		"the default for delim2 is '='. If there is no match, NULL will be   \n"
 | |
| 		"returned by the function. On a write, this function will always     \n"
 | |
| 		"return NULL. \n",
 | |
| 	.read = function_realtime_read,
 | |
| 	.write = function_realtime_write,
 | |
| };
 | |
| 
 | |
| static int unload_module(void)
 | |
| {
 | |
| 	return ast_custom_function_unregister(&realtime_function);
 | |
| }
 | |
| 
 | |
| static int load_module(void)
 | |
| {
 | |
| 	return ast_custom_function_register(&realtime_function);
 | |
| }
 | |
| 
 | |
| AST_MODULE_INFO_STANDARD(ASTERISK_GPL_KEY, "Read/Write values from a RealTime repository");
